

A compact, rapid growing variety which is drought tolerant and heat resistant and is excellent in containers or along the front of the flower bed. Sweet Alyssum thrives in full sun to partial shade and in almost any soil. For the best performance, Alyssum seeds should be sown in early spring when temperatures are warming. Alyssum seedlings cannot withstand a heavy frost. In warmer climates, Sweet Alyssum flower seeds will self-sow year after year.
SOWING
Season: Annual
Height: 5 " (12 cm)
Sow outdoor: March - April
Flowering time: May - October
Environment: Full sun to partial shade
Depth: Do not cover
Plant spacing: 6 " (15 cm)
Ideal for: ground cover, hanging baskets, beds & borders, bee & butterfly garden
